what is the midpoint of (a+2b,b-a) and (a-2b,3a+b)

Respuesta :

cwrw238 cwrw238
  • 21-09-2021

Answer:

(a, a+b).

Step-by-step explanation:

Midpoint =  [(a+2b + a-2b)/2 ], [b-a + 3a+b]/2

= (2a/2, (2a+2b)/2

= (a, a+b).
